WebIf your pension plan supplements 50 percent of the SSA estimate, you would receive $2,600 per month -- $2,000 from your pension and $600 in supplemental income -- from your pension plan until you reach retirement age. Once you start receiving SSA benefits, your monthly pension benefit would decrease by $600 and the monthly supplement would end. WebFor the period between January 1 and the month you attain full retirement age, the income limit increases to $56,520 (for 2024) without a reduction in benefits. For every $3 you exceed that limit, $1 will be withheld in benefits.
